I still feel slightly non-committal about this having its own distinct method, but I think this is probably the most straightforward approach.

This has the nice feature of accepting and converting various units, including on a Nominal scale:

(
    so.Plot(diamonds, "price", "clarity")
    .add(so.Scatter(), move=so.Jitter(.8))
    .limit(x=(0, 20000), y=["VS1", "SI2"])
)
